Understanding Sleep Difficulties

Sleep problems can affect both mental and physical well-being. Difficulties falling asleep, staying asleep, or waking too early can lead to fatigue, reduced concentration, and increased stress.

Sleep issues often develop from a combination of factors, including stress, anxiety, inconsistent routines, and learned sleep patterns. Therapy focuses on identifying these patterns and helping you make practical, sustainable changes.

What Contributes to Sleep Problems

Sleep difficulties are often influenced by a combination of factors, such as:

  • Stress, anxiety, or racing thoughts at night
  • Irregular sleep routines or habits
  • Conditioned patterns (e.g., associating the bed with wakefulness)
  • Lifestyle factors such as screen use or inconsistent schedules
  • Underlying mental health concerns

Therapy helps identify these contributing factors and address them in a structured way.

How Sleep Therapy Works

Therapy focuses on improving both the behavioural and psychological factors that affect sleep. Approaches are tailored to your needs and may include:

Cognitive Behavioural Therapy for Insomnia (CBT-I) – A structured, research-supported approach that helps change thoughts and behaviours that interfere with sleep

Mindfulness and Relaxation Strategies – Reduce mental and physical arousal, helping the body transition more easily into sleep

FAQ: Sleep Therapy in Calgary

What causes sleep problems?

Sleep difficulties can be caused by stress, anxiety, habits, or underlying health conditions.

What is insomnia?

Insomnia involves difficulty falling asleep, staying asleep, or waking too early.

How does therapy help with sleep?

Cognitive Behavioural Therapy for Insomnia (CBT-I) helps improve sleep habits and address thoughts that interfere with sleep.

How long does sleep therapy take?

CBT-I is typically short-term, with many people seeing improvement within several weeks.
